Apple has released a new iOS 18.6 update for its iPhone users, in which more than 20 serious security flaws have been fixed. Through these flaws, hackers could access your private data, and could also crash these apps or control the device without permission. But no security breach has been confirmed yet. Cyber experts say that it is very important to install this update immediately so that there is no major loss in future.
Why the New iOS 18.6 Update Is Important
Many major problems have been resolved in this new iOS 18.6 update, including an Accessibility-related bug that could read the user’s passcode through Voice over. Apart from this, there were also technical flaws related to some audio files that could corrupt the device’s memory.
WebKit and Safari Fixes in iOS 18.6

Eight serious flaws related to WebKit have also been fixed. These flaws could crash the Safari browser, manipulate web content or steal personal information. Because WebKit is the base engine of Safari and many other apps, these fixes are considered very important.
iPhone and iPad Devices Eligible for the iOS 18.6 Update
iOS 18.6 and iPadOS 18.6 are now available for all supported devices. iPhone 11 and later models, as well as new iPads can get this update. Users who cannot install iPadOS 18.6 can download iPadOS 17.7.9 which includes most of the important security fixes.
How to Install the New iOS 18.6 Update

- To install the update, go to Settings > General > Software Update and follow the on-screen instructions.
- Apple recommends that you must back up the device before updating so that there is no data loss.
- Apple has also released macOS Sequoia 15.6 in which more than 80 security bugs have been fixed.
- Along with this, security updates have also been released for macOS Sonoma (14.7.7), macOS Ventura (13.7.7), watchOS 11.6, tvOS 18.6 and visionOS 2.6.
